How To Choose The Best Gray Coverage Powder
Gray coverage powders work by depositing micronized pigments onto the hair shaft and scalp surface, creating the optical illusion of density. The best options contain ingredients like Procapil that claim to fight follicle aging while you wear them. Before you buy, understand three essential factors that separate a natural-looking blend from a chalky mess.
Ingredient Base – Talc-Free vs. Procapil-Infused
Many premium gray coverage powders now advertise as talc-free and mica-free to reduce scalp irritation and buildup. Some formulations add patented botanical complexes such as Procapil, which aims to block DHT and strengthen existing hair. If you have a sensitive scalp or plan to use the powder daily, lean toward clean, silicone-based binders that won’t clog follicles or require harsh shampoos to remove.
Color Matching – Ashy Undertones vs. Warm Browns
Silver, salt-and-pepper, and natural gray hair typically have cool undertones with little to no yellow or red. A powder with a green or blue base neutralizes those unwanted warm tones, producing an ashy finish. For dark brown or black hair, a neutral brown-gray usually works; for pale ash blonde or silver, look for a taupe that skews greenish rather than reddish. Test powders on a small hidden section before committing.
Resistance – Sweatproof, Waterproof & Stain Proof
A gray coverage powder that doesn’t survive a workout or a rainy commute is useless. Mid-range and premium products claim 24- to 48-hour wear with sweat and water resistance. Some powders also advertise stain-proof formulas that won’t transfer onto collars, pillowcases, or car headrests. If you live in a humid climate or exercise daily, prioritize a formula that explicitly resists moisture and wind flutter.
